Nexus 4 heading to Australia February 1st

The most recent Nexus device, the LG Nexus 4 is heading to Australia next month. The Nexus 4 has been a highly sought after device with the Google Play online listing sold out hours after release.

For those interested, the Nexus 4 will be exclusive to Harvey Norman and on Optus plans (via Harvey Norman). The device will be sold outright for AUD$496, with a variety of Optus Plans to be released on launch. Unfortunately, it seems only the 16GB version is being sold.

Exclusive LG and Harvey Norman partnership announced

SYDNEY, January 24, 2013 – LG Electronics (LG) has announced that the widely anticipated Nexus 4 will be exclusively available through Harvey Norman stores on Optus mobile plans from February 1.

A design collaboration between LG and Google, the LG Nexus 4 was officially launched on Google Play in November 2012, and quickly proved to be a hit after selling out within 20 minutes.

Global demand for the smartphone continues to grow, and offering the handset in Australian stores now will give sales another boost.

The Nexus 4 brings together LG’s advanced hardware design, including Qualcomm’s cutting-edge Snapdragon™ S4 Pro processor, for speed and power. Featuring 2GB of RAM and the latest version of Android® (Jelly Bean), the Nexus 4 is the snappiest Nexus smartphone to date.

“The Nexus 4 is a great example of how LG’s state of the art hardware is innovating in the smartphone market with Google choosing to be its latest hardware partner,” said Lambro Skropidis, General Marketing Manager at LG Australia.

“The response in Australia has been overwhelmingly positive on Google Play already, and we know our Harvey Norman partnership will create even greater demand.”

Stock will be available for an outright purchase of $496 in all Harvey Norman stores and on an Optus plan in selected stores. Pricing will be dependent on the customer’s choice of Optus plan; details of the suggested plans and pricing can be found in store and online at www.harveynorman.com.au.

Key specifications – Nexus LG-E960

· Chipset: Qualcomm SnapdragonTM S4 Pro processor with 1.5GHz Quad-Core Krait CPUs
· Operating System: AndroidTM 4.2, Jelly Bean
· Network: 3G (WCDMA), HSPA+
· Display: 4.7-inch WXGA True HD IPS Plus (1280 x 768 pixels)
· Memory: 16GB (Harvey Norman version)
· RAM: 2GB
· Camera: 8.0MP rear / 1.3MP HD front
· Battery: 2,100mAh Li-Polymer (embedded) / Talk time: 15.3 hours / Standby: 390 hours
· Size: 133.9 x 68.7 x 9.1mm
· Weight: 139g
· Other: Wireless charging, NFC[/toggle_content]
